Give the chord progression and a style and JChordBox generates a song.

JChordBox is a library tool that can generate backing tracks from a chord progression and a music style.

A music Style is describe using an XML and a MIDI file. You can generate an XML Style file from a MIDI file by adding markers to delimit grooves.

An XML Song file describes a chord progression and sets the music style to use.

JChordBox comes with several command line tools (GenerateSong, CreateStyleFromMidiFile, SongPlayer …).

NEW:The application center is called SongPlayer and is a text based user interface that can play JChordBox song. SongPlayer is a MIDI Player that can loop a song, mute or soloing tracks and displays transport informations. SongPlayer is now the default jar application.

NEW:Examples have been added to the distribution package.

Project Samples

Project Activity

See All Activity >

License

GNU General Public License version 3.0 (GPLv3)

Follow JChordBox

JChordBox Web Site

Other Useful Business Software
Auth for GenAI | Auth0 Icon
Auth for GenAI | Auth0

Enable AI agents to securely access tools, workflows, and data with fine-grained control and just a few lines of code.

Easily implement secure login experiences for AI Agents - from interactive chatbots to background workers with Auth0. Auth for GenAI is now available in Developer Preview
Try free now
Rate This Project
Login To Rate This Project

User Ratings

★★★★★
★★★★
★★★
★★
2
0
0
0
0
ease 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 5 / 5
features 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 5 / 5
design 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 5 / 5
support 1 of 5 2 of 5 3 of 5 4 of 5 5 of 5 5 / 5

User Reviews

  • To remove duplicate songs from my computer I used DuplicateFilesDeleter.It is a simple & safer to use tool
  • Thanks for software and updates.
    1 user found this review helpful.
Read more reviews >

Additional Project Details

Languages

French, English

Intended Audience

Education, End Users/Desktop

User Interface

Command-line

Programming Language

Java

Related Categories

Java MIDI Software, Java Music Composition Software

Registered

2013-01-19